Ellie Leach, 23, played Faye Windass in Coronation Street for 12 years but left in 2023 when show bosses told her they could “see no future for the character”. Her final storyline saw her leaving Weatherfield with her ex-boyfriend Jackson and their daughter Miley after breaking the heart of her fiancé Craig Tinker.
Ellie played Faye Windass for 12 years on Corrie
During her time in the soap Ellie’s character Faye battled some huge storylines, including a teen pregnancy, early menopause and her adoption storyline. Ellie has previously spoken out about the “very hard” struggles of growing up with soap fame. Speaking in 2023, she said: “It’s very scary, don’t get me wrong, I’ve met some amazing people through this job. I would never have had the opportunities that I’ve had if it weren’t for Coronation Street. But it’s hard, being young.”
After leaving Corrie, Ellie took part in BBC’s Strictly Come Dancing and was paired with Vito Coppola. The duo were hailed as the best duo in the 2023 competition and ultimately won the series. Ellie and Vito triumphed in the dance contest, outperforming competitors such as EastEnders’ Bobby Brazier and Bad Education’s Layton Williams.
Their flawless American Smooth earned them their first perfect score of 40 in the series. Although their chemistry sparked speculation of a love affair among fans and on social media, both categorically denied any romantic ties. Reflecting on their journey, Ellie shared the profound impact the show had on her, stating: “The days after were very emotional.
“My time at Strictly was life-changing, and to have the bond and friendship I made with Vito was amazing. It’s the sort of friendship I’ll cherish for the rest of my life. I’m very lucky and grateful for the experience.”
Despite both getting matching bee tattoos, Ellie and Vito insist they are merely good friends. “From the moment we met, we just clicked,” she said, sharing that she now regards Vito as an extended family member and that they “message every day.”
